**[PAYGROVE-991] Flaky integration tests in settlement suite**

Plugin authors: tests in settlement-e2e fail intermittently (~12% of runs) since the Quillbank sandbox upgrade. Failures show timeout on ledger-confirm, not your plugin code. Do not retry-spam the sandbox; it worsens queue depth. Pin your harness to SDK 3.4 until we ship a fix. Retries are capped at two. Reference the failing run's trace token, which appears below.

session token of kafop-yahop = htk4_fa63

Onboarding: Farebend pricing experiment

Support folks should know that roughly 20% of Tixaroo customers are currently in the Farebend dynamic-pricing experiment. These users may see different ticket prices than the published rates — this is expected, not a bug. If a customer disputes a price, note the account in the experiment tracker rather than issuing a refund directly. Cohort definitions, FAQ responses, and the escalation flow are documented on the internal page below:

operations page: https://superset.ferracorp.corp/pipeline/projects/merge_requests/build/run/pages/secrets/df2557f9f877ee5982854b0d

Bulk edits in the Brindlewood admin table now batch in chunks of 200. Review the transaction wrapper in `bulkApplyRows` — partial failures must roll back the whole chunk, not just the failed row. Confirm the audit log records the operator ID once per chunk. If anything looks off, compare against the build that produced this behavior, referenced below.

session token of kahog-bahif = htk9_f63daec35